When compared to other elements that affect air quality, outdoor air pollution accounts for a large portion of premature deaths in the world. In 2016, outdoor air pollution was the cause of 4.2 million premature deaths. The majority of these deaths occurred in countries with low-income. However some deaths could have been avoided by ensuring that the quality of the air had been improved. Additionally outdoor air pollution is the main cause of lung cancer, which is a problem for a large number of people. Therefore, policies that support cleaner transportation, homes power generation, and industry are vital steps towards the reduction of outdoor air pollution.
